In 2021, 10 students received their master’s degree in education admin from Union College. This makes it the #507 most popular school for education admin master’s degree candidates in the country.
Education Admin majors graduating with a master's degree from Union College make a median salary of $42,490 a year. This is less than what their typical peers from other schools make. Their median salary is $52,162.
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the education admin majors at Union College Kentucky.
Of the 10 students who earned a master's degree in Educational Administration from Union College in 2020-2021, 20% were men and 80% were women.
The majority of the students with this major are white. About 90% of 2021 graduates were in this category.
